Why Choose a CNA Career in Florida?
Florida is known for its elderly population, wich is why the demand for CNAs is higher than ever. Here are some key benefits of pursuing a CNA career in Florida:
- Job Security: The need for CNAs is projected to grow, making this a stable career choice.
- Flexible Schedules: Many facilities offer flexible hours, ideal for students or those with other commitments.
- Pathway to Advancement: CNAs can advance their careers by pursuing further certifications and education.
- helping Others: You can make a important impact on patients’ lives, providing comfort and care.
How to Become a CNA in Florida
To become a CNA in Florida, you must complete the following steps:
- Attend a state-approved CNA training program.
- Pass the Florida CNA competency exam.
- complete a background check.
- Apply for certification through the Florida Department of Health.
